Badruddin Ajmal receives show cause notice by Election Commission for “communal remark” against BJP
GUWAHATI: Perfume baron and chief of All India United Democratic Front ( AIUDF) Badruddin Ajmal is served with show cause notice from the Election Commission of India (ECI) over his alleged comment on BJP.

Ajmal who is Maulana (cleric) from Deoband in Uttar Pradesh is seeking re-election from Dhubri constituency in Assam which is due on April 24. Recently while interacting with media persons said” Allah will not forgive anyone if BJP win even one seat in the state's Lok Sabha polls.”

The Chief Electoral Officer of Assam in a statement on Friday said that the show cause notice was served to Ajmal for violation of model code of conduct for the Lok Sabha polls.

The statement said that the notice was served to the AIUDF chief for a controversial statement, which he made before the media at a meeting in Guwahati on March 22.

ECI has asked Ajmal to reply the notice before April 14, the statement said and added that necessary action would be taken against him, if the AIUDF leader fails to reply the notice within stipulated time.
